However, whether you live in a small bungalow, terraced house, apartment or compact town house, you can certainly make the most of your humble home, and at very little cost. These tips will show you how to make the most of what you've got and will hopefully help to transform your home into a beautiful space of which you can be proud. Choose a neutral coloured scheme - you will of course know that most home makeover programmes advise viewers to decorate their homes in neutral colours. Not only does it make the property look clean and well cared for, but will also help to give it the impression of being a larger, lighter space, which is always great when you come to sell. White is preferable as it is brighter, but cream can also look beautiful. Have an assortment of mirrors - mirrors work well in both narrow rooms and corridors. They work by reflecting the image shown of the room, making it appear twice as large. Most sizes and shapes work well, but steer clear of large, obtrusive frames, particularly if they are dark or wooden. Chandeliers - as well as being beautifully feminine, the glass drops in a chandelier catch the light superbly and reflect it in all directions across the room. The minimalist look - to make the most of your space, avoid filling it with clutter. Choose one or two light coloured vases, planters or other accessories and display them in prominent positions which will catch the eye of anyone walking into a room. By being able to focus on these objects, the size of the room no longer becomes obvious. Space saving ideas - if storage space is an issue, look at the solutions which are now available, or consider renting a lock up which will keep your belongings safe and in your possession. By ensuring that your home remains free of clutter and feels light and airy, you too will feel calm, organised and content. The smallest home can be made to look its best with just a few small touches and a minimal budget. The minimalist look is one which can be achieved very easily, which is why it is so popular.
